Driving in France checklist
Here’s everything you need to carry with you when driving in France and a couple of things to leave at home
- • Full and valid driver’s licence
• V5C• Proof of Insurance- • Passport/national ID
• Two NF certified breathalysers *- • Reflective jackets for all passengers
- • Warning triangles
• Headlamp beam deflectors• GB sticker (non GB-euro symbol plates only)• No speed camera detectors or sat-navs with camera locations* A breathalyser kit is also required, but as of January 2013, the French government announced that the fine for not having an unused alcohol testing in the car had been postponed indefinitely. In other words, you should carry a breathalyser, but you won't be fined if you're found not to have one.
